Main Application
This machine is used for mixing powder or paste material and making the material of different substance mix uniformly. Its characteristic is that the horizontal trough type uses single-blade to mix. The sirring blade is detachable one and is easy to clean. The parts contacted with material are made of stainless steel and possess good wearability and corrosion stability. The mixing trough can automatically reverse for discharge and the mixing time can be automatically controlled. It conforms to the requirement of pharmaceutical production GMP.
Working Principle
Use the rotation of blade in tank to mix ditferent substance uniformly.Two groups of blade mounted on the same axis will thrust material towards different directions while mixing. So its mixing efficiency is higher than that of general type trough mixer and the mixing is more uniform.
Technical Parameters
型号Model | CH-10 | CH-50 | CH-100 | CH-150 | CH-200 | CH-300 |
工作容积 Working Volume | 10L | 50L | 100L | 150L | 200L | 300L |
搅拌浆转速 Speed of Stirring Blad | 24//min | 24r/min | 24r/min | 24r/min | 24r/min | 24r/min |
混合槽翻料角度 Turning over and Mixing angle of Mixing Trough | 105° | 105° | 105° | 105° | 105° | 105° |
主电机功率 Motor Power | 0.75Kw | 1.5kw | 2.2Kw | 3kw | 4kw | 5Kw |
倒料电机功率 Motor Power for Discharging | 手动Marual | 0.75Kw | 0.75kw | 0.75kw | 0.75Kw | 0.75Kw |
机器净重Net Weight | 40kg | 320kg | 350kg | 410kg | 450kg | 520kg |
外形尺寸Overall Size | 600×280×450 | 1200×500×950 | 1400×580×1000 | 2000×630×1150 | 2300×750×1350 | 2700×850×1500 |

CH Series Trough Mixer: Design, Working Principles, and Industrial Applications
In industries ranging from food processing to pharmaceuticals and chemicals, the need for uniform mixing of dry materials is critical. The CH Series Trough Mixer is a widely used machine that delivers excellent mixing efficiency and consistency. Its simple yet effective design ensures thorough blending of powders, granules, and other solid materials, making it a valuable tool for various industrial applications.
This article delves into the design, working principles, advantages, and key industrial applications of the CH Series Trough Mixer, providing an in-depth understanding of how it contributes to efficient mixing processes across multiple sectors.
The CH Series Trough Mixer is a type of industrial equipment specifically designed to mix dry powders, granules, and other solid materials. It is commonly used in industries such as food processing, chemicals, pharmaceuticals, and plastics. The mixer operates with a horizontal trough-shaped chamber, where materials are agitated by rotating blades or paddles to achieve a uniform mixture.
This type of mixer is known for its simple design, which allows it to handle both light and heavy materials, and for its versatility in producing consistent, homogeneous blends. The CH Series Trough Mixer is particularly valuable in batch mixing processes where high accuracy and repeatability are required.
The CH Series Trough Mixer is characterized by its robust construction and efficient mixing capabilities. The following are the key features and components that make it an ideal solution for various industrial mixing needs:
The primary feature of the CH Series mixer is its trough-shaped mixing chamber, which provides ample space for materials to move freely during the mixing process. The chamber's shape is designed to allow for easy loading and unloading of materials, and its horizontal orientation ensures that materials are uniformly mixed as they are agitated by the mixing blades.
Inside the trough, the materials are mixed by a set of rotating blades or paddles. These blades are often made from high-quality stainless steel, ensuring durability and resistance to wear. The number, shape, and positioning of the blades are designed to facilitate thorough blending of materials, ensuring that all ingredients are evenly distributed throughout the batch.
The mixer is powered by a drive system, typically consisting of a motor, gearbox, and pulley. This system controls the rotation of the mixing blades, which can be adjusted to achieve different mixing speeds depending on the material being processed. The drive system allows for efficient energy use, ensuring smooth operation and reducing the risk of overheating.
The CH Series Trough Mixer is equipped with discharge and loading ports. The loading port is used to introduce the raw materials into the mixing chamber, while the discharge port is where the mixed product is removed after the blending process is complete. Depending on the design of the mixer, these ports can be configured for either manual or automated operation.
To ensure safe operation, the CH Series Trough Mixer typically includes safety features such as emergency stop buttons, protective covers, and overload protection. These features prevent accidents and ensure that the mixer operates safely within the desired parameters.
The CH Series Trough Mixer is designed to perform efficient mixing of materials in a short amount of time. Below is a detailed description of the typical operational process:
The mixing process begins with the loading of materials into the trough-shaped chamber through the loading port. These materials can include powders, granules, or a combination of both, depending on the specific application. The amount and type of material are crucial factors that determine the mixing time and speed.
Once the materials are loaded into the chamber, the drive system is activated. This causes the mixing blades or paddles to rotate within the trough. The rotation of the blades agitates the materials, causing them to move around the chamber. The blades may be positioned in such a way that they push the materials toward the center of the trough or along its length, depending on the desired mixing effect.
As the materials move within the trough, they are subjected to a continuous blending motion, which helps break up clumps and ensures that the ingredients are uniformly mixed. The speed and intensity of the blade rotation can often be adjusted to accommodate the material being mixed, allowing for greater control over the mixing process.
Through continuous agitation, the materials gradually become more homogeneous. The movement of the mixing blades ensures that even larger or denser particles are evenly distributed within the mixture. This is particularly important in industries like pharmaceuticals, where consistency in the formulation is critical for product efficacy.
Once the desired degree of mixing has been achieved, the discharge port is opened, and the mixed material is expelled from the trough. The material can then be transferred to the next step in the production process, whether that be packaging, further processing, or storage.
The CH Series Trough Mixer offers several advantages over other types of industrial mixers, making it a popular choice in many industries:
One of the most significant benefits of the CH Series Trough Mixer is its mixing efficiency. The design of the trough, combined with the rotating blades, ensures that materials are blended thoroughly and uniformly in a relatively short period of time. This results in increased productivity and reduced mixing times, which is crucial for high-volume manufacturing processes.
The CH Series mixer features a simple, robust design that is easy to operate and maintain. With fewer moving parts than some other types of mixers, it is less prone to breakdowns and requires less frequent maintenance, making it a cost-effective solution for industries that rely on continuous production.
The CH Series Trough Mixer is highly versatile and can handle a wide range of materials, including powders, granules, and other bulk solids. Its ability to mix materials of varying sizes and densities makes it suitable for various industries, including pharmaceuticals, food processing, chemicals, and plastics.
The gentle mixing action of the CH Series Trough Mixer is ideal for blending delicate or fragile materials. This makes it particularly well-suited for applications in industries such as food processing, where preserving the integrity of the ingredients is essential, or in pharmaceuticals, where active ingredients must remain unaltered.
The easy-to-clean design of the CH Series Trough Mixer reduces downtime and ensures consistent performance. Since the materials are blended in a relatively simple manner, there is less risk of cross-contamination, and the components are easy to access for cleaning purposes.
The CH Series Trough Mixer is used in a variety of industries where consistent and efficient mixing of dry materials is essential. Some of the key applications include:
In the pharmaceutical industry, the CH Series Trough Mixer is used for blending active pharmaceutical ingredients (APIs) with excipients. A uniform mixture is essential for ensuring accurate dosing and consistency in the final product, such as tablets, capsules, and powders.
The food processing industry relies on the CH Series Trough Mixer to blend ingredients such as flour, spices, powdered milk, and other food additives. The gentle mixing action ensures that the quality of sensitive ingredients is maintained while achieving uniformity in the final product.
In chemical production, the CH Series mixer is used to blend powders, granules, and chemical agents. Ensuring that the chemicals are evenly mixed is critical for maintaining consistent product quality and ensuring the success of chemical reactions.
The CH Series Trough Mixer is also used in the plastics and polymers industry to mix resins, plasticizers, and other additives. Proper blending ensures that the physical properties of the final plastic product meet the desired specifications.
In agriculture, the CH Series Trough Mixer is employed for mixing fertilizers, herbicides, and pesticides. The ability to achieve a uniform mixture ensures that the final products are effective and consistent in their application.
Regular inspection of the mixing blades, trough, and drive system is essential to ensure the continued efficient operation of the CH Series mixer. Cleaning after each batch is critical to prevent cross-contamination, especially when mixing different materials.
The drive system and rotating components should be lubricated regularly to reduce friction and ensure smooth operation. Proper lubrication extends the lifespan of the machine and reduces wear on the moving parts.
Since the mixing blades are in direct contact with the materials, regular checks for wear and tear are important. Worn blades may reduce the mixing efficiency and require replacement.
